Load balancing strategieën voor IPTV servers

Als je ooit een IPTV platform hebt zien groeien, dan weet je dat er een punt komt waarop één server het simpelweg niet meer aankan. Niet omdat die server slecht is, maar omdat de vraag te groot wordt. Dat is precies waar load balancing in beeld komt.

Ik herinner me een situatie waarin een platform perfect draaide met een paar duizend gebruikers. Alles stabiel, geen problemen. Maar zodra het aantal gebruikers verdubbelde, begonnen de eerste scheurtjes zichtbaar te worden. Niet overal, maar op specifieke punten waar verkeer zich ophoopte. Toen we load balancing IPTV goed implementeerden, verdween dat probleem vrijwel direct.

Binnen een moderne IPTV Architectuur is load balancing geen luxe, maar een noodzaak. In dit artikel duiken we diep in load balancing strategieën voor IPTV servers en hoe je deze effectief toepast.

Wat is load balancing?

Load balancing is het verdelen van netwerkverkeer over meerdere servers, zodat geen enkele server overbelast raakt.

Meer achtergrond: Wat is load balancing (Cloudflare)

Het doel is simpel:

Stabiliteit
Schaalbaarheid
Performance

Maar de uitvoering is vaak complexer dan het lijkt.

Waarom load balancing cruciaal is voor IPTV

IPTV verkeer is continu en intensief.

Elke gebruiker genereert een stream, vooral bij unicast IPTV architectuur.

Zonder load balancing krijg je:

Overbelaste servers
Latency problemen
Buffering

Load balancing IPTV zorgt ervoor dat verkeer gelijkmatig wordt verdeeld.

Load balancing binnen IPTV Architectuur

Load balancing speelt een rol in meerdere lagen van de IPTV Architectuur.

Denk aan:

Origin servers
CDN nodes
Applicatieservices

Het moet overal goed worden toegepast.

Basis load balancing technieken

Er zijn verschillende strategieën.

Round robin

Verkeer wordt gelijk verdeeld over servers.

Eenvoudig, maar niet altijd efficiënt.

Least connections

Verkeer gaat naar de server met de minste actieve verbindingen.

Dit werkt beter bij variabele belasting.

Weighted balancing

Servers krijgen verschillende gewichten op basis van capaciteit.

Geavanceerde strategieën

In IPTV zijn vaak geavanceerdere technieken nodig.

Content-aware routing

Verkeer wordt gestuurd op basis van content of locatie.

Geo load balancing

Gebruikers worden gekoppeld aan de dichtstbijzijnde server.

Dit werkt goed met IPTV edge servers.

Adaptive load balancing

Het systeem past zich dynamisch aan op basis van belasting.

CDN en load balancing

IPTV CDN integratie werkt nauw samen met load balancing.

CDN’s verdelen verkeer over meerdere locaties.

IPTV caching strategie helpt om load te verminderen.

Performance en optimalisatie

Load balancing heeft directe impact op performance.

Het helpt bij:

IPTV latency optimalisatie
IPTV starttijd optimalisatie
IPTV QoE metrics

Gebruikers ervaren stabielere streams.

Schaalbaarheid en piekbelasting

Tijdens piekbelasting IPTV is load balancing essentieel.

IPTV schaalbaarheid wordt mogelijk doordat verkeer wordt verdeeld.

High concurrency IPTV scenario’s kunnen beter worden opgevangen.

Multicast vs unicast en load balancing

Bij multicast IPTV netwerk is load balancing minder complex.

Bij unicast IPTV architectuur is het cruciaal, omdat elke gebruiker een aparte stream heeft.

Traffic engineering en load balancing

IPTV traffic engineering en load balancing werken samen.

Ze zorgen ervoor dat verkeer efficiënt door het netwerk stroomt.

Monitoring en inzicht

Load balancing moet gemonitord worden.

Een sterke IPTV monitoring architectuur is essentieel.

End-to-end IPTV monitoring helpt om:

Overbelasting te detecteren
Performance te analyseren
Optimalisaties door te voeren

Een IPTV monitoring centrum maakt dit inzichtelijk.

Cloud en moderne architecturen

Cloud-native IPTV maakt load balancing flexibeler.

Hybride IPTV infrastructuur combineert cloud en on-prem load balancing.

Failover en redundantie

Load balancing speelt een rol in IPTV failover strategie.

Bij uitval kan verkeer automatisch worden omgeleid.

IPTV redundantie wordt hierdoor verbeterd.

SLA en load balancing

Load balancing heeft directe impact op IPTV SLA ontwerp.

Het helpt om performance en beschikbaarheid te garanderen.

Veelgemaakte fouten

Te simpele strategieën gebruiken
Geen monitoring
Geen rekening houden met piekbelasting
Load balancing alleen op één niveau toepassen

De menselijke factor

Load balancing lijkt technisch, maar vraagt inzicht.

Ik heb situaties gezien waarin kleine aanpassingen grote verbeteringen brachten.

Conclusie: verdeling is de sleutel

Binnen IPTV Architectuur draait veel om verdeling.

Load balancing zorgt ervoor dat systemen stabiel en schaalbaar blijven.

Het voorkomt overbelasting en verbetert performance.

En uiteindelijk zorgt het ervoor dat gebruikers gewoon kunnen kijken…

Zonder dat ze merken wat er allemaal achter de schermen gebeurt.